FAQs

'Holiday Inn' holds significant cultural cachet primarily for introducing Irving Berlin's 'White Christmas' to the world, a song that has become an enduring global phenomenon. Beyond this singular contribution, the film exemplifies the polished escapism of wartime Hollywood musicals. Its clever concept of a venue celebrating every holiday with unique performances, coupled with the star power of Crosby and Astaire, cemented its place as a classic.
